2026 Summer Internship Program: Data Analytics Intern

Takeda is a leading pharmaceutical company focused on innovation and operational excellence. As a Data Analytics Intern in the DD&T department, you will analyze large datasets, develop dashboards, and collaborate with stakeholders to support data-driven projects that enhance decision-making and improve patient outcomes.

Responsibilities

Analyze large datasets to identify trends, patterns, and insights
Develop dashboards and reports using data visualization tools
Contribute to paperless transformation journey through design and development of low code digital solutions
Collaborate with stakeholders to gather data requirements and define metrics
Support data cleaning, transformation, and validation processes
Document data workflows and maintain data integrity

Required

Must be pursuing a b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Data Analytics, Statistics, or related field
Proficiency in Python, SQL, and data visualization tools such as Tableau or Power BI
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ills
Excellent communication and teamwork abilities
Familiarity with data wrangling and statistical analysis techniques
Must be authorized to work in the U.S. on a permanent basis without requiring sponsorship
Must be currently enrolled in a degree program graduating December 2026 or later
The intern must be able to commit to one of these time frames
Able to work full time 40 hours a week during internship dates
